Ya ḥay 'alek! definition 1

An expression loosely meaning 'Oh, you're in trouble now' or 'Poor you (you're about to get it)'. Said when someone's about to face consequences.

"Ummak jāya? Ya ḥay 'alek! (Your mom's coming? Boy, you're in for it!)"
